GAZA, January 15, 2016 (WAFA) – Israeli forces on Sunday bombed with an artillery missile and opened a barrage of gunfire towards a location east of Rafah, in the southern Gaza Strip, according to local sources.
Witnesses told WAFA that Israeli armored tanks patrolling the borderline area bombed with one missile and opened machine gunfire towards the location, causing financial damages to the site. There were no reports of injuries, however.
The Israeli military claimed that the bombing came after Israeli infantry troops came under fire from the Palestinian side near the border fence with Gaza.
